Output 758d93b3162ff5e06249f076053adb046a23b8f2a0a977d68feebffe9e68ca35:1

value
2677736
script pubkey
OP_0 OP_PUSHBYTES_20 f89b46822e38246c46a188cea111457c6410ff51
address
bc1qlzd5dq3w8qjxc34p3r82zy2903jppl63sje6sw
transaction
758d93b3162ff5e06249f076053adb046a23b8f2a0a977d68feebffe9e68ca35
confirmations
177176
spent
true